Master of Architecture (M.Arch)
Masters of Architecture Overview
Master of Architecture (M.Arch) is a 2-year postgraduate program designed to provide advanced knowledge and skills in the field of architecture. The program focuses on the principles of sustainable design, urban planning, landscape architecture, and specialized architectural techniques, preparing students for leadership roles in the industry.
The curriculum integrates theoretical frameworks with practical applications, emphasizing design innovation, research, and the use of modern technologies such as BIM (Building Information Modeling). Specializations offered in the program include Urban Design, Landscape Architecture, Sustainable Architecture, and Conservation Architecture, allowing students to align their education with their career goals.
Admissions to M.Arch programs typically require candidates to hold a B.Arch degree and qualify through entrance exams like the Graduate Aptitude Test in Engineering (GATE) or institution-specific exams.
Graduates of the M.Arch program are equipped to work as senior architects, urban planners, project managers, or consultants in fields such as construction, real estate, urban development, and government projects. They may also pursue careers in academia or research.

Programme Highlights
Parameter | Details |
---|---|
Course Level | Postgraduate |
Course Name | Master of Architecture (M.Arch) |
Duration | 2 years |
Examination Type | Semester-based |
Eligibility | B.Arch degree from a recognized university |
Admission Process | Entrance Exam (e.g., GATE, Institution-specific tests) |
Top Specializations | Urban Design, Landscape Architecture, Sustainable Architecture, Conservation Architecture |
Average Course Fees | INR 50,000 to INR 2,50,000 per year |
Average Salary Package | INR 4,00,000 to INR 15,00,000 per year |
